DLAYDBGXRF

Bu komutu yalnızca EQAOPTS yükleme modülünde belirtebilirsiniz. Bu kuralın tek kural dışı durumu, bu komutu EQAOPTS DD ' de de kabul eden IMS Transaction Isolation Facilityaltındaki bir özel ileti bölgesinde yürütülen bir işlemdir.

Bu kısımda, soysal tanıtıcı terimi bir görevi yürüten ancak görevde hata ayıklayan tanıtıcı olmayan bir kullanıcı kimliğine gönderme yapar. Yaygın örnekler, WebSphere® MQ for z/OS® tetikleyici izleyicisiyle ilişkili kullanıcı kimliğini ya da web hizmetleri tarafından başlatılan bir programı çalıştıran kullanıcı kimliğini içerir.

Bir soysal kimliği, aşağıdaki kaynaklardan birinden elde edilen bir kullanıcı kimliğiyle eşlemek için DLAYDBGXRF komutunu kullanabilirsiniz:
  • Gecikme Hata Ayıklama çapraz başvuru dosyası
  • Uçbirim Arabirim Yöneticisi 'nde oturum açan kullanıcılar

Gecikme hata ayıklama tanıtımı veri kümesi adı oluşturulduğunda, yürürlükteki kullanıcı kimliği yerine bu yöntemle elde edilen kullanıcı kimliği kullanılır.

Soysal kimlikle kullanıcı kimliği eşlemesi aşağıdaki ortamlarda gerçekleştirilebilir:
  • Bir IMS işlemi genel bir tanıtıcıyla başlatıldığında IMS ortamında.
  • DB/2 saklanmış yordamlar ortamında. Bu ortam REPOSITORY ve CLIENTID seçenekleri tarafından desteklenir.
Aşağıdaki çizgede DLAYDBGXRF komutunun sözdizimi açıklanmaktadır:
Sözdizimi çizgesini okuGörsel sözdizimi çizgesini atlaEQAXOPTDLAYDBGXRF, DSN,'dosya_adı'REPOSITORYCLIENTID
DSN
Soysal kimliği z/OS Hata Ayıklayıcı kullanıcısının kullanıcı kimliğiyle eşlemek için 'dosya_adı' adlı soysal tanıtıcı çapraz başvuru dosyasının kullanılması gerektiğini belirtir.
Havuz
z/OS Debugger 'ın, bir kullanıcının TIM' de oturum açıp açmadığını ve geçerli IMS işleminde ya da DB/2 saklanmış yordamında hata ayıklamak isteyip istemediğini belirlemek için Terminal Interface Manager (TIM) ile iletişim kurduğunu belirtir.
REPOSITORY seçeneği, soysal tanıtıcı tarafından başlatılan görevlerde hata ayıklamak için hata ayıklanan kullanıcı kimliğine RACF ® yetkisi verilmesini gerektirir. Bu, EQADTOOL.GENERICID.generic_user_ID olanağı. Bunu ayarlamak için aşağıdaki RACF komutlarını kullanın:
RDEFINE EQADTOOL.GENERICID.generic_user_ID CLASS(FACILITY) UACC(NONE)
PERMIT EQADTOOL.GENERICID.generic_user_ID ID(user) ACC(READ)

generic_user_ID bir kalıp olabilir.

REPOSITORY seçeneği, Uçbirim Arabirimi Yöneticisi tarafından başlatılan görevi REPOSITORY seçeneğiyle başlatmanızı da gerektirir. Ek bilgi için Uçbirim Arabirimi Yöneticisi 'ni Başlatma başlıklı konuya bakın.

İSTEMCIID
z/OS Debugger olanağının, bir uzak hata ayıklama kullanıcısının o istemci kullanıcı kimliğiyle yürütülecek DB/2 saklanmış yordamlarda hata ayıklamak isteyip istemediğini saptamak için bir saklanmış yordam çağrısı için DB/2 istemci kullanıcı kimliğini kullandığını belirtir. Böyle bir kullanıcı varsa, gecikme hata ayıklama tanıtımı veri kümesini bulmak için kullanıcı kimliği kullanılır.
'dosya_adı'
FB LRECL 80 özelliklerine sahip bir MVS sıralı veri kümesini belirtir.

Kullanım notları

  • Bu komut, 64 bitlik programları desteklemez.

Örnek

EQAXOPT DLAYDBGXRF,DSN,'EQAW.TRNUSRID.XREF'
EQAXOPT DLAYDBGXRF,REPOSITORY

Bu konuda ele alınan malzemeyle ilgili daha fazla bilgi için aşağıdaki konulara bakın.

  • İlgili başvurular
  • IBM® z/OS Hata Ayıklayıcı Kullanıcı Kılavuzu ' nda Soysal bir kullanıcı kimliği altında çalışan görevlerde hata ayıklama